填空题
以下程序的输出结果是______。
#include <stdio.h>
#include <string.h>
char *fun(char *t)
char *p=t;
return (p+strlen(t)/2);
main()
char *str="abcdefgh";
str=fun(str);
puts(str);
【参考答案】
efgh
点击查看答案
<上一题
目录
下一题>
热门
试题
填空题
下列程序运行时,若输入labcedf2d<回车>,输出结果为______。 #include <stdio.h> main.() char a=0, ch; while((ch=getchar())!=’ n’) if(a%2!=0&&(ch>=’a’&&ch<=’z’))ch=ch-’a’+’A’; a++;putchar(ch); printf( n );
点击查看答案
填空题
有以下程序: #include <stdio.h> #include <string.h> void fun(char *str) char temp; int n,i; n=strlen(str), temp=str[n-1]; for(i=n-1; i>0;i--)str[i]=str[i-1]; str[0]=temp; main() char s[50]; scanf( %s ,s); fun(s); printf( %s n ,s); 程序运行后输入:abcdef<回车>,则输出结果是______。
点击查看答案
相关试题
m++
func()